Using Berol® 6446 Fuel Emulsifier in all grades of HFO (Heavy Fuel Oils) significantly reduces toxic emissions, while significantly reducing costs associated with wear and maintenance of engines, burners, boilers and heat exchangers.
Remarkable, long-term stable emulsions (> 1 year) of all grades of HFO are possible when combining Berol® 6446 HFO Fuel Emulsifier and installation of ultrasonic process equipment to enable emulsification of additional water (up to 18%). Whilst capital expenditure is required for Ultrasonic Process Equipment, the immediately effective cost saving benefits result in a short payback period.
The proprietary ultrasonic technology used in conjunction with Berol® 6446 HFO emulsion stabiliser plays a vital part in the process of substantially reducing toxic emissions and saving your business money through increased fuel efficiency and lower engine, burner and heat exchanger maintenance costs.
Ordinarily, Heavy Fuel Oil (HFO) has to be heated to temperatures between 100c and 120c before it takes on liquid form, for use in the burners or in static generator engines, which not only costs a staggering amount of money, but also sees a loss of up to 20% of HFO in the fuel-heating process. The savings from the reduction of heating the HFO will be significant on a global scale.
SciMed/SulNOx/Hielscher evaluation of Berol® 6446 showed that the resultant emulsified HFO has significantly reduced viscosity and only needs to be heated to between 70c-90c (a reduction of 30c to 40c), meaning around 30% less fuel is needed for the heating process, which means less HFO is used or needed. Burning less fuel reduces toxic emissions and the Berol® 6446 HFO Emulsifier will naturally be 30%-40% less polluting than any standard grade of HFO.
The SGS Certificate shows that using Berol® 6446 HFO Emulsion Stabiliser in HFO 380 fuel reduces smoke and soot (particulate matter), NOx gases and sulphur emissions and that the strong acid value in the ash is zero.
